INSTALLATION

The package installs/uninstalls the needed files to use PicMonkey instead of the integrated image editor. It adds in the /elements/files/edit/ the file image.php called by C5 to edit pictures. This file permissions should be 755 to work. The install script doesn't work if it can't create a folder or have permission to install this file.

USAGE

In the file manager, click on the image you want to modify, then select 'edit'. PickMonkey should start. 

PicMonkey is user friendly, just use the tools you want on the left panel. To finish your work, press "Save" at the top. The picture is sent back to your site. It could be necessary to refresh the file manager page (CTRL+R in any browser) to see the modifications.

PICMONKEY API KEY

The image.php file contains a Picmonkey API key you can change to adapt to a specific user.
